dc.description.abstractThe present work presents a project journey within the Ecossistema da Moda Sustentável project, developed by a diverse group of supporters, whose purpose is to disseminate knowledge about sustainable fashion in Rio Grande do Sul. The appropriation of the method and tools of strategic design that help the activist designer in his role in project networks for social innovation. Exploration through the practice of the Ecosystem inspires a theoretical review of the themes: design for social innovation, co-design practices, ecosystems and creative communities, design guiding scenarios and, finally, the Social Innovation Journey - model of design performance in the field of social innovation, prepared by Fassi, Meroni and Simeone (2013). Such a journey presents itself as a proposal to be appropriate and redesigned for the use of the Ecossistema da Moda Sustentável, in order to meet its specific needs and help to overcome the challenges that the group encounters in its processes and in the enhancement of its actions. Practical experimentation and bibliography review point out the research problem, how to prolong the existence of design projects in the field of social innovation? The work focuses on the permanence of the designer, in his role as a social activist, as a key factor in the continuation of these social innovation projects. The Social Innovation Journey model is criticized and redesigned to meet the specific needs of the Ecossistema da Moda Sustentável. Through the production of design-oriented scenarios based on the model, they are able to facilitate dialogue and co-creation between designer and craftsman, which result not only in the extension of this project network, but also in real social innovation in the region and in the lives of the participants in situations of social vulnerability, who use handicrafts as a form of income.en
